Chuyển đổi RGB sang Hex

Chuyển đổi giá trị RGB sang mã màu Hex nhanh chóng và chính xác

Màu đỏ (R):
Màu xanh lá cây (G):
Màu xanh lam (B):

Màu sắc đóng vai trò quan trọng trong thiết kế web, phát triển phần mềm và thiết kế đồ họa. Dù bạn là lập trình viên web, nhà thiết kế đồ họa hay chuyên gia UI/UX, bạn đều cần làm việc với mã màu để đảm bảo sự đồng nhất trong các dự án thiết kế số.

Một trong những hệ màu phổ biến nhất trong thiết kế web là mã màu Hex (Hexadecimal), trong khi RGB (Đỏ, Xanh lá, Xanh dương) lại thường được sử dụng trong thiết kế đồ họa.

Vậy, làm thế nào để chuyển đổi mã màu RGB sang Hex?

Với công cụ chuyển đổi RGB sang Hex từ WebToolsLife, bạn có thể chuyển đổi giá trị RGB thành mã Hex ngay lập tức mà không cần tính toán thủ công. Công cụ này được thiết kế để mang lại sự chính xác, tốc độ và dễ sử dụng.


RGB và Hex là gì?

Hệ màu RGB là gì?

RGB là viết tắt của Red (Đỏ), Green (Xanh lá), Blue (Xanh dương) – ba màu cơ bản được sử dụng trong màn hình kỹ thuật số để tạo ra nhiều sắc thái khác nhau. Mỗi màu trong hệ RGB được xác định bởi sự kết hợp của ba giá trị này, có phạm vi từ 0 đến 255.

Ví dụ:

  • RGB(255, 0, 0) = Đỏ thuần
  • RGB(0, 255, 0) = Xanh lá thuần
  • RGB(0, 0, 255) = Xanh dương thuần
  • RGB(0, 0, 0) = Đen
  • RGB(255, 255, 255) = Trắng

Mã màu Hex là gì?

Hex là một mã màu sáu ký tự alphanumeric, được sử dụng phổ biến trong HTML, CSS và thiết kế web. Nó được viết theo định dạng #RRGGBB, trong đó mỗi cặp ký tự đại diện cho giá trị của đỏ, xanh lá và xanh dương theo hệ số thập lục phân (hexadecimal).

Ví dụ:

  • RGB(255, 0, 0) → Hex #FF0000
  • RGB(0, 255, 0) → Hex #00FF00
  • RGB(0, 0, 255) → Hex #0000FF

Mã Hex được sử dụng rộng rãi vì tất cả trình duyệt web và phần mềm thiết kế đồ họa đều hỗ trợ định dạng này.


Tại sao cần chuyển đổi RGB sang Hex?

Nếu bạn làm việc với thiết kế số, phát triển web, CSS hoặc phần mềm đồ họa, có thể bạn cần chuyển đổi màu từ RGB sang Hex vì các lý do sau:

1. Phát triển web và thiết kế giao diện

  • Mã Hex được sử dụng trong HTML và CSS để xác định màu sắc trên trang web.
  • Mã Hex ngắn gọn và dễ đọc hơn so với RGB, giúp mã CSS trở nên gọn gàng hơn.

2. Thiết kế đồ họa và UI/UX

  • Các phần mềm như Adobe Photoshop, Illustrator, Figma hỗ trợ màu RGB nhưng yêu cầu mã Hex khi xuất bản thiết kế lên web.
  • Mã Hex đảm bảo sự đồng nhất về màu sắc trên tất cả các nền tảng.

3. Xây dựng nhận diện thương hiệu

  • Các thương hiệu sử dụng màu sắc nhất quán theo mã Hex để đảm bảo màu logo, giao diện và website luôn đồng bộ.

4. Dễ dàng viết mã hơn

  • Mã Hex như #FF5733 dễ viết hơn so với rgb(255, 87, 51).
  • Tránh lỗi nhập liệu, giúp mã CSS sạch hơn.

Cách sử dụng công cụ chuyển đổi RGB sang Hex?

Công cụ chuyển đổi RGB sang Hex của WebToolsLife được thiết kế để đơn giản, nhanh chóng và chính xác.

Hướng dẫn từng bước

1️⃣ Nhập giá trị RGB

  • Nhập giá trị Đỏ (R), Xanh lá (G) và Xanh dương (B) vào các ô nhập.
  • Mỗi giá trị phải nằm trong phạm vi 0 đến 255.

2️⃣ Nhấn nút "Chuyển đổi"

  • Công cụ sẽ tự động tính toán và hiển thị mã Hex tương ứng.

3️⃣ Sao chép mã Hex và sử dụng

  • Sau khi chuyển đổi, bạn có thể sao chép mã Hex và dán vào HTML, CSS hoặc phần mềm thiết kế.

Ví dụ chuyển đổi

  • RGB(60, 120, 200) → Hex #3C78C8
  • RGB(255, 165, 0) → Hex #FFA500 (Cam)
  • RGB(128, 0, 128) → Hex #800080 (Tím)

Chỉ trong một giây, bạn đã có thể chuyển đổi màu sắc mong muốn!


Ưu điểm của công cụ chuyển đổi RGB sang Hex

✅ Chuyển đổi nhanh chóng và chính xác

  • Không cần tính toán thủ công, công cụ cung cấp kết quả chính xác ngay lập tức.

✅ Giao diện đơn giản, dễ sử dụng

  • Thân thiện với người dùng, phù hợp cho cả người mới bắt đầu và chuyên gia.

✅ Không cần cài đặt phần mềm

  • Hoạt động trực tiếp trên trình duyệt, không yêu cầu tải về hay cài đặt.

✅ Hoàn toàn miễn phí

  • Không yêu cầu đăng ký, không có phí ẩn – 100% miễn phí.

✅ Tương thích với mọi thiết bị

  • Có thể truy cập từ máy tính, laptop, điện thoại hoặc máy tính bảng.

Cách chuyển đổi RGB sang Hex thủ công (Dành cho lập trình viên)

Nếu bạn muốn tự tay chuyển đổi RGB sang Hex, hãy sử dụng công thức sau:

Công thức chuyển đổi

Mỗi giá trị RGB (0-255) được chuyển thành một số thập lục phân hai chữ số.

Ví dụ:

  • RGB(255, 87, 51)
  • 255 → FF, 87 → 57, 51 → 33
  • Kết quả: #FF5733

Bạn cũng có thể sử dụng JavaScript để tự động chuyển đổi:

function rgbToHex(r, g, b) {
    return "#" + ((1 << 24) + (r << 16) + (g << 8) + b).toString(16).slice(1).toUpperCase();
}
console.log(rgbToHex(255, 87, 51)); // Kết quả: #FF5733

Tổng kết

Công cụ chuyển đổi RGB sang Hex từ WebToolsLife là một công cụ không thể thiếu cho các nhà thiết kế, lập trình viên và nhà sáng tạo nội dung.

🔥 Dùng ngay công cụ chuyển đổi RGB sang Hex để cải thiện quy trình làm việc của bạn!